What you will do

The Project Manager for our Major Projects is part of our Building Technologies & Solutions business at Johnson Controls. This role involves leading large HVAC Controls construction projects. We seek a seasoned construction professional to handle the complexities of larger construction projects.

Under general direction, responsible for the profitable execution of assigned projects. Collaborates with owner and contractor sales managers and branch installation manager and teams as needed to provide sales support activities early in the development process to provide input on strategy, vendor/partner selection, scope enhancements, value engineering, risk assessment, etc. Ensures accurate, on-time, within-budget completion of projects. Maintains positive cash flow and actively pursues selling change orders. Ensures compliance with state, local, and Federal legal requirements and operates with the highest ethics. Adheres to all safety standards and ensures staff and subcontractors follow suit. Follows consistent and repeatable project management procedures and processes, maintaining a balance between customer satisfaction and project financial results.

How you will do it

  • Acts as the primary on-site leader for execution teamson assigned projects. Develops project schedules and executes according to plan for assigned projects.
  • Evaluates the contractual scope of work and the impact of client-issued bulletins, field directives, and/or scheduling changes. Actively pursues additional work through change orders. Performs associated cost estimates, prepares proposals, and negotiates final settlement price and customer acceptance.
  • Manages costs, billings, and collections. Completes project billings in a timely and accurate format to the client. Maintains profitability goals and positive cash flow.
  • Reviews and interprets contract terms and conditions.
  • Analyzes financial reporting systems and project schedules to proactively address potential problems. Effectively communicates project progress, issues, and financial status to management as required. Utilizes Microsoft Project to execute and evaluate job progress and risks.
  • Manages risks and establishes project recovery plans when required. Resolves disputes with minimal need for escalation.
  • Negotiates, prepares, and issues subcontracts.
  • Ensures project document controls are in compliance with contract requirements and JCI standards.
  • Oversees project construction for compliance with specifications, local codes, and installation techniques.
  • Coordinates with the CMS and HVAC Installation Manager, Systems Team Leader, and/or Branch Mechanical Project Team Leaderfor allocation of resources needed to meet project objectives. Ensures any engineering and commissioning performed by the field team is in accordance with established standards. Facilitates escalation of product-related problems.
  • Develops and maintains viable long-term relationships with customers, consultants, prime contractors, and subcontractors. Attends job progress meetings as required. Ensures subcontractors understand expectations of the project.

What we look for

Required

  • 6 (six) years of direct project management experience in the Building Construction Industry.

  • Management experience with projects related to Mechanical Retrofits, HVAC controls, BAS management, Fire management, and Security management systems is desired.

  • Experience with executing projects within healthcare industry/market

  • Expectation that PMI/PMP (Project Management Institute, Project Management Professional) certification will be obtained within 2 years of employment in the position.

  • Demonstrated verbal and written communication skills.

  • Must have the ability to communicate technical material to a non-technical audience.

  • Proficient in Project Management software and financial accounting systems.

  • Strong Personal Computer working capabilities in MS Office (excel, word, power point, project), Adobe Writer, Visio and basic Windows environment.

  • Travel 40% + will vary on project assignment. Projects may exist outside of assigned geography.

  • Able to execute projects of higher project and contract complexity. (Multiple subcontractors and multiple scopes of work)

Preferred

  • Experience in dealing with a large and diverse number of simultaneous challenges, requiring knowledge of many different disciplines.

  • Bachelor's degree in Construction, Civil, Mechanical, Electrical Engineering, Construction Management or Architecture or an Associate's Degree with equivalent work related experience.

  • PMI/PMP Certification preferred
